public UserAuthUseCaseAsync( ITokenGenerate tokenGenerate, IUserAuthRepository userAuthRepository, IConfiguration configuration) { _tokenGenerate = tokenGenerate; _userAuthRepository = userAuthRepository; _configuration = configuration; }
public UserAuthRefreshTokenUseCaseAsync( ITokenGenerate tokenGenerate, IUnitOfWork unitOfWork, IConfiguration configuration) { _tokenGenerate = tokenGenerate; _unitOfWork = unitOfWork; _configuration = configuration; }
public CaptchaManager( ICaptchaValidatorFactory validatorFactory, IValidateHandlerFactory validateHandlerFactory, ITokenGenerate token, ICaptchaFactory captchaFactory ) { _validatorFactory = validatorFactory; _validateHandlerFactory = validateHandlerFactory; _token = token; _factory = captchaFactory; }
public UserService(DataBaseContext context, ITokenGenerate tokenService) { _context = context; _tokenService = tokenService; }
public UserController(ITokenGenerate tokenGenerate) { _tokenGenerate = tokenGenerate; }